This is a really beautiful hike, be advised, however, that the trail can flood quite easily, with water sometimes more than ankle deep, the bugs are also pretty bad here, so I recommend strong bug repellent. Otherwise the place is beautiful, you can see lots of wildlife and beautiful plants!
It was a beautiful and quiet single foot path trail that took about 2.5 hrs for the entire hike. Would be way cooler if the trail stretched to the beach, but it doesn't. Maybe someday, but until then, we enjoyed the peaceful walk among mother nature and all her children.
Beautiful in late September when the wildflowers are blooming. We didn't experience any flooding in the trail but I have heard it could happen.
Great trail!!! The 1.5 mile trail loop seems slightly longer when using Strava to track the hike. It has a cool little wetland pond area towards the middle of the loop where you can see a lot of creatures. On 04/27 the bugs were hardly noticeable if that is a concern.
